Output 43b1660a0c32eb92fe139e2c96e859f5720397bc7587d5d49e3ecb9ded7055e5:1

value
3302219733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ffafef2ae144cff0d8e50226d6ff2ac4b66dbac0 OP_EQUAL
address
3QzxzaxoAcxVg5cp6jRPu1ZgAxRvvaCMQ5
transaction
43b1660a0c32eb92fe139e2c96e859f5720397bc7587d5d49e3ecb9ded7055e5
spent
true